Drenova , in Serb Cyrillic Sr Дренова, is a village of Serbia located in the municipality of Brus, district of Rasina. In 2002, it counted 102 inhabitants, all Serbes.
In 1948, the village counted 272 inhabitants, in 1981 188 and, in 1991, 135.
